    welll...... theres its time to go and thanks for your service and there's no gratitude.

    LFC great managers were "ruthless" with players in the past. Shankley learned that the hard way by allowing his side to age. Paisley was accused to just following shankley success but he actually completely changed his sides compoistion twice or three times. for example 78 to 81 teams are very differetn. in 84 they were different again.

    If anything dalglish made the same error shankley did... too many whelans and molby's who were past it in 1991.

    If we look about today we see a lot of teams that are a bit long in the tooth and as much as we give utd it in the neck they have seen a classic van gaal job. regressive tactics but youth brought to the fore and old guys swept away... bad singins though... next guy in will have 42 young full backs and rashford and martial.

    It is time to say skertl and lucas, really you can't cut it any more... not at 2 games per week so thanks for your service and enjoy your last couple year playing.

    Same as it was time 2 years prior to gerrard... yer legs have gone mate.. sorry. or carragher. Rogers dared drop carragher.. so he retired. better to go at the top IMO.
